New Delhi, April 4 -- Nita Ambani, Founder-Chairperson of the Reliance Foundation, grabbed attention at the third anniversary event of the Nita Mukesh Ambani Cultural Centre (NMACC) in Mumbai. She wore an elegant ivory and gold Kanjivaram saree from Swadesh. The blouse matched perfectly, designed in maroon and gold with short sleeves.
The saree was handwoven by artisan R. Varadhan and took more than four months to complete. For jewellery, she chose ruby and Basra pearl peacock earrings, adding a traditional touch. She also wore simple gold bangles and a few statement rings that gave a subtle shine to her overall look.
